Jessica Jarvis

Data Analyst, Mental Health Innovations

Jess Jarvis is a Data Analyst, with expertise in research and analytics within the academic and not-for-profit sectors. She holds a BSc in Psychology and an MSc in Research and Statistics, and has over 6 years of experience working for charitable organisations such as Shout, the Samaritans and Amnesty International Australia. Notably, she pioneered the development of Shout’s annual volunteer survey, dedicated to understanding volunteer satisfaction and impact. She is passionate about using data and research to support the Shout service and communicate its beneficial work.
